§ 303. Copy and notice to be served. The applicant on receiving the\ncopy and notice shall, on the same day, or the next day thereafter,\nexcluding Sundays and holidays, cause such copy and notice to be served\nupon the persons to whom it is addressed, by delivering to each of them\nwho reside in the same town a copy thereof, or in case of his absence,\nby leaving the same at his residence and upon such as reside elsewhere,\nby depositing in the postoffice a copy thereof to each, properly\nenclosed in an envelope, addressed to them respectively at their\npostoffice address, and paying the postage thereon, or, in case of\ninfant owners, by like service upon their parent or guardian.\n
